Yes, it's $100 pergroups.iogroup... HOWEVER... you can do an unlimited number of subgroups into that main group. For example, You could do "analogkorg@groups.io" as the main group, pay the $110 and then transfer PolySix into a subgroup, "polysix@analogkorg.groups.io" and then MonoPoly into "monopoly@analogkorg.groups.io", etc....
Of course, after the year, it falls back to 1G of storage which would have to be divided up between the various sub-groups.
As far as requiring some information before approval, that is also possible withgroups.io. It's just not as intuitive. You set your questions in your initial new-member pending message. When they reply to that message, the emails are attached to their address/account and then you can see that in "pending members". Approve those with answers. If they don't answer in two weeks, the pending member gets flushed.
